Review: I purchased a pair of earrings through website. When they arrived, one of the earrings was bent and when I straightened it out it snapped in my hand. The earrings were so flimsy they could be crumpled up like a piece of paper. I contacted the seller. He asked for a photo and he was going to issue a credit. I told him that I wanted a refund and he said that he had an agreement with PayPal that the earrings had to be shipped to Thailand. He gave me instructions to place them in an unmarked parcel that I should label documents. I am attaching the email he wrote me here: Dear [redacted], Here is the full address for returning the item. Do write the words JEWELRY, EARRINGS or the value of the earrings on the parcel. Thailand has 90% import duties and you will be liable for these duties should the parcel attract attention. May I suggest you wrap the earrings in paper and mark the contents as DOCUMENTS with no value. Once shipped send me tracking number and ill insure the parcel through my insurance broker. Thank you kindly [redacted]. I need a photo of the earrings prior to being packed so I can insure them from my end please. Send UPS or registered AIRMAIL to the ensuing address: [redacted] The agreement that the seller has with PayPal is that they need to be shipped to Thailand, but PayPal's rules state that it has to be marked, insured, and signed for. The USPS cannot insure that the item will get to the address, only to Thailand. They will not send registered mail to Thailand as they can't get cooperation with the Thailand government. If I send them through FedEx, it will be over $100.00. I wasn't given a phone number. Why would the seller accept the item? It is defective. I have a $435.00 item that I am supposed to spend over $100.00 to ship back. If I mark it the way PayPal wants, it will get held up in customs. If I don't mark it the way PayPal wants, I am breaking the law as the seller suggested that I do. I am more than happy to ship it to the New York address. Warm Regards, [redacted] | Home of the magnificent Rainbow Sapphire Rings I have no problem sending a photo to the seller. PayPal told me to stop all correspondence with him. I did correspond with him again when I realized that PayPal is not being remotely responsible.Desired Settlement: I want the seller to refund my PayPal account $435.00 I want this seller investigated as this is a very shady way to do business.

Response:

Dear [redacted],

If the earrings were bent on arrival the customer should have contacted me for a

replacement set to be sent across, instead it appears she tried to bend them

herself and she broke them. This is admitted and in writing during her

complaint. How can I be held responsible for customers to be doing their own

fixes on jewelry items when clearly they don't have any experience in handling

such matters. In any case I asked for a photo so I could see the earrings for

myself and the customer refused to send one across.

Customers opinion that "The earrings were so flimsy they

could be crumpled up like a piece of paper"

is not entirely correct. Once she bent and broke the earrings of course

they are easy to bend more, she broke them!

Upon the customer breaking the earrings herself I asked that she forward an

image so I could see the damaged earrings and issue a RMA with an address but

she refused. I then received a dispute against this transaction in my paypal account.

Paypal asked the customer to return the goods to my Thailand office as

this is where the inspection needs to take place but she refused.

Let me recap, the customer broke the

earrings herself then refused to issue an image showing damage to the

earrings that she caused and then customer refused to ship earrings back in

order to receive either another pair or a refund. This seems quite

impossible for me to solve this problem given the refusal of all

request by customer.
